1201 First Avenue, Mendota, IL 61342 · 8155396745 · 85 certified beds
Per CMS filings, this facility is affiliated with Allure Healthcare Services, a group operating 15 facilities in 1 states. Group record: average rating 2.5/5, 6 abuse citation icons, 0 facilities on the Special Focus list, $1,316,161 in federal fines. This facility rates above its group average (2.5/5).
Total nurse staffing: 3.78 (Illinois median: 3.29). RN hours: 0.92. Weekend total: 3.63. Nursing staff turnover: 38%.
All-time on record: 23 deficiency citations. Below: citations from 2023 onward (severity letters explained in methodology).
